Utilizing genetic engineering techniques, professionals can develop genetically modified organisms (GMOs) that are resistant to natural disasters, such as drought or floods. These GMOs can help in ensuring food security and agricultural sustainability in disaster-prone regions. Moreover, genetic engineering can also be used to develop vaccines and medicines quickly in response to disease outbreaks during disasters. This ability to rapidly respond to health crises is essential for effective disaster relief operations.
